The ANMAT (Administración Nacional de Medicamentos, Alimentos y Tecnologia Medica), the authority responsible for regulating cosmetic products placed on the market in Argentina recently updated the lists of colour additives permitted for use in perfumes personal care and cosmetic products.

ANMAT’s Disposición No 1608/2013 (see below) supersedes Disposición No 2162/2011. Actually, it transposes in Argentine law the content of Resolución Mercosur GMC No. 16/12, amending the lists of permitted colour additives in perfumes, personal hygiene and cosmetic products. This resolution adopted by the Mercosur’s Common Market Group will enter into force in all member states (Argentina, Brazil, Paraguay, Uruguay, Venezuela) thirty days after the Mercosur’s Secretariat officially indicates the text has been transposed into each national law.

Earlier this year, the ANMAT also prohibited the marketing of 43 perfumes of Chinese origin that were not properly registered and where imported by unregistered persons (Disposición N º 281/2013).
